Mold remediation in Michigan should do three things: stop the moisture that allowed growth, keep contamination from spreading during the work, and remove or clean affected materials using a documented plan. Spraying a surface and painting over it is not remediation, and a promise to make a building completely “mold free” is not a realistic standard.

For homeowners and property managers, the most important decision is not which company offers the fastest treatment. It is which company can explain the moisture source, the affected area, the containment strategy, the removal and cleaning methods, and the conditions that must be met before reconstruction begins. What makes mold remediation in Michigan different?

The remediation principles are consistent nationwide, but Michigan buildings face a particular mix of seasonal and construction-related moisture conditions. Humid summers can create condensation on cool basement walls, pipes, and ductwork. Freeze-thaw cycles can expose foundation and exterior drainage problems. Roof leaks, ice dams, sump pump failures, appliance leaks, plumbing losses, and wet building materials can all support growth when moisture remains trapped.

The local lesson is simple: visible mold is often the symptom, not the whole problem. A patch at the bottom of a basement wall may trace back to foundation seepage, a plumbing connection, surface condensation, or an earlier water loss that never dried completely. Removing the stained drywall without identifying the moisture path can set up the same problem behind the replacement material.

Michigan also does not issue a state certification specifically for mold remediators or mold testing companies. The Michigan Department of Health and Human Services mold guidance states this directly. Property owners should therefore evaluate actual training, relevant certifications, insurance, project experience, references, and the written scope instead of relying on a vague claim that a contractor is “state certified” for mold.

When is professional mold remediation appropriate?

Not every discolored spot requires a full containment project. A small area of surface growth caused by a corrected, isolated moisture event may be manageable with appropriate precautions. Professional assessment becomes more important when:

  • Growth covers a large or expanding area
  • Mold returns after prior cleaning or painting
  • Drywall, insulation, carpet, ceiling tile, or other porous materials are affected
  • The source may be inside a wall, ceiling, floor system, or HVAC pathway
  • The condition followed flooding, sewage, or a long-running water loss
  • Occupants include people with asthma, chronic lung disease, allergies, or weakened immune systems
  • The property is a school, healthcare facility, multifamily building, workplace, or occupied commercial space
  • The work may affect structural materials or require coordinated reconstruction

The CDC’s mold cleanup guidance notes that people with asthma, chronic respiratory disease, immune suppression, or underlying lung disease should not participate in mold cleanup. A restoration contractor can assess building conditions, but medical symptoms and individual exposure concerns belong with a qualified healthcare professional.

What should happen before removal begins?

A credible remediation project begins with investigation and scope development. The contractor should not start opening walls simply because a musty odor or dark spot is present.

1. Document the visible condition

The initial record should identify where growth, staining, deterioration, and moisture are visible. Photographs, room notes, material types, and the relationship between affected and unaffected areas help establish the starting condition. This documentation is especially useful when an insurance claim, tenant issue, or independent environmental consultant is involved.

2. Trace the moisture source

The team should look for active leaks, past water migration, elevated humidity, condensation, drainage problems, or building-envelope failures. Moisture readings and thermal patterns may help locate suspect areas, but instruments support the investigation rather than replace physical reasoning.

3. Define the affected materials and boundaries

Drywall, insulation, carpet pad, ceiling tile, and other porous materials often require different decisions than concrete, metal, glass, or other hard surfaces. The written scope should describe what is expected to be removed, what may be cleaned and retained, and what hidden conditions could change that plan once controlled demolition begins.

4. Decide whether testing adds value

Visible growth does not always need laboratory identification before remediation. The work still has to address moisture and remove contamination regardless of the species name. Testing can be useful when growth is suspected but not visible, when a consultant is defining the scope, when documentation is required for a dispute or transaction, or when post-remediation verification is part of the project plan.

The person who performs testing should be able to explain what question the sample will answer and how the result could change the scope. Testing without a decision behind it adds cost but not necessarily clarity.

How does professional mold remediation work?

The exact sequence depends on the building and the size of the affected area, but a defensible project usually follows these stages.

Containment and access control

Before disturbing affected material, the work area is separated from occupied or clean areas. Polyethylene barriers, sealed openings, controlled entry points, and pressure or filtration controls may be used according to the scope. HVAC registers serving the work zone may also need protection or isolation so dust is not carried through the building.

The purpose of containment is not theater. Cutting or removing mold-affected drywall can release dust and spores. The barrier creates a controlled work zone for removal, cleaning, and waste handling.

Personal protective equipment

Workers use respiratory, eye, skin, and hand protection appropriate to the work. The CDC recommends at least a NIOSH-approved N95 respirator for mold cleanup and more protective respiratory equipment for prolonged removal work such as tearing out moldy drywall. A professional scope should also address how workers enter, exit, and remove contaminated disposable items without carrying debris into clean areas.

Controlled removal and cleaning

Porous materials that cannot be adequately cleaned are removed within containment and placed into sealed waste bags or containers before leaving the work zone. Remaining structural or nonporous surfaces are cleaned using methods suited to the material and condition. This may include HEPA vacuuming and damp wiping after the contaminated materials are removed.

The EPA mold remediation guide explains that moldy porous materials may need to be discarded because growth can penetrate their spaces and become difficult or impossible to remove completely. It also recommends HEPA vacuuming for final cleanup after materials have dried and contaminated materials have been removed.

Moisture correction and drying confirmation

Remediation is incomplete if the water problem remains. Plumbing, roof, foundation, drainage, humidity, or condensation issues need correction by the appropriate party. Materials that will remain in the assembly should be dry enough for reconstruction, and the contractor should be able to explain how that condition was evaluated.

Final cleaning, verification, and documentation

After removal, the contained area receives a detailed final cleaning. The project criteria may include a visual inspection, confirmation that dust and debris are absent, moisture checks, and independent post-remediation verification when it was specified in advance. The closeout record should identify what was removed, what was cleaned, what moisture correction occurred, and what remains for reconstruction.

Reconstruction after remediation

New drywall, insulation, flooring, trim, or finishes should not conceal unresolved moisture or an incomplete work area. Reconstruction begins after the remediation criteria are satisfied and the source has been corrected. How long does mold remediation take in Michigan?

A small, accessible project may take a few working days. A larger residential or commercial project can take longer when it involves multiple rooms, hidden cavities, contents, independent testing, source repairs, occupied-space coordination, or reconstruction.

Weather can affect the surrounding moisture conditions, but the timeline should be based on the project scope rather than a generic promise. A useful schedule separates:

  1. Assessment and scope development
  2. Moisture-source correction
  3. Containment and remediation work
  4. Final cleaning and any verification
  5. Reconstruction and finish work

Ask what could extend each stage. Contractors who acknowledge unknowns before opening an assembly are often giving a more reliable answer than those who promise a fixed completion date from a phone description.

Does homeowners insurance cover mold remediation in Michigan?

Coverage usually depends on why the mold developed and what the policy says. Mold related to a sudden covered water event may be treated differently from growth caused by chronic seepage, long-term humidity, deferred maintenance, or flooding. Some policies also contain mold limits or exclusions.

The restoration company does not decide coverage. Its role is to document the observed conditions, the likely moisture source, the affected materials, and the work performed. Report the loss promptly, preserve photographs and records, and ask the insurer to explain applicable limits in writing. How should you compare Michigan mold remediation contractors?

Because Michigan does not certify mold remediators at the state level, property owners need to examine the substance behind each proposal. Ask every contractor the same questions:

  • What training and industry certifications do the technicians hold?
  • How will you identify and document the moisture source?
  • What containment and access controls does this project require?
  • Which materials are expected to be removed, and which may be cleaned?
  • How will debris leave the work area without crossing clean spaces?
  • What completion criteria will you use before containment comes down?
  • When do you recommend an independent environmental professional?
  • What records will I receive at the end of the project?
  • Who is responsible for source repairs and reconstruction?
  • Can you provide proof of current insurance and relevant project references?

The ANSI/IICRC S520 Standard for Professional Mold Remediation is a recognized industry framework for professional mold remediation. A contractor should be able to describe how its process follows accepted remediation principles without using certification language as a substitute for a property-specific scope.

Red flags in a mold remediation proposal

Be cautious when a proposal relies on any of the following:

  • A claim that the company is “Michigan-certified” for mold without explaining the credential
  • A treatment-only plan that never addresses moisture
  • A promise to eliminate every mold spore from the building
  • No containment plan before cutting or demolition
  • A price based only on square footage without inspecting materials and access
  • Mandatory testing that has no stated purpose or decision threshold
  • Painting, coating, or fogging presented as a substitute for physical removal and cleaning
  • Reconstruction scheduled before the source and completion criteria are resolved

A sound proposal should make the work understandable. You should know what condition the contractor found, what it plans to control, what it plans to remove or clean, and how everyone will know the remediation phase is complete.

What should Michigan property owners do next?

If you find visible growth or a persistent musty odor, avoid disturbing the area, stop active water when it is safe to do so, limit access, and document the condition. Do not aim a household fan at the growth or begin opening walls before deciding how the work area will be controlled.
